Front Diff Identification

I'm looking to get different ring and pinion sets for my 1983 f250. I have a 300 L6 and an 8.8 rear diff. I was wondering what my front differential might be on that year and engine combo

They made 8 lug 8.8 rear axles. They were installed in regular F250's. The heavier duty rearends where full float axles and were installed in f250HD trucks. These are the ones with the snoot sticking out in the center of the rear wheel. The 302 installed in the f250 was always in a regular f250, not a f250HD. But 300 sixes where installed in f250's and f250HD's.

Whether it's a f250 or a f250HD, the stock front axle in a 4x4 regular cab would be the dana 44TTB. The dana 50 was stock only in the f250 extended cabs, and the early f350's. There are some special order regular cab f250HD's out there with the dana 50ttb, but they are not a standard offering, but special order. You can tell if you have a dana 50 ttb, the front GVWR for the front axle is usually over 4000lbs.

P.S. These lighter duty f250's had what they called a "semi-float" rear axle. Besides the 8.8, they also made dana 60 semi-float axle, and possibly a 10.25 semi-float, not sure about the last one.
